Tourist Attractions

One must-visit attraction in the suburbs of Atlanta is Stone Mountain Park. This park features a massive granite mountain that visitors can hike or take a cable car to the top. The park also has a variety of family-friendly activities such as a train ride, mini-golf, and a dinosaur exhibit. Another popular destination is the charming town of Decatur, known for its independent shops and restaurants.

History and Culture

One of the most fascinating aspects of the suburbs of Atlanta is the rich history and culture. For example, Marietta is home to the Marietta Museum of History, which showcases the town's role in the Civil War. In Decatur, visitors can explore the historic Decatur Square, which features buildings dating back to the 1800s.

Outdoor Activities

For those who love the outdoors, the suburbs of Atlanta offer plenty of opportunities for hiking, biking, and other outdoor activities. Stone Mountain Park is a popular destination for hiking and camping, while Chattahoochee River National Recreation Area offers kayaking and fishing.
